Following the unveiling of David Corenswet’s new super-suit for James Gunn’s upcoming film, Adult Swim has now released an extensive preview of Season 2 of ‘My Adventures with Superman‘. The early glimpses of this eagerly awaited sequel to the well-received animated series hint at more complex narratives and a host of new villains, and the latest preview certainly delivers on that promise.

The scene opens with General Lane (voiced by Joel de la Fuente), the former head of Task Force X, in a tense standoff with Amanda Waller (Debra Wilson), Agent Slade Wilson (Chris Parnell), and a new foe, Atomic Skull—who bears a striking resemblance to Blight from Batman Beyond, though they are distinct characters. Waller commands Skull to target Lane, but Superman (Jack Quaid) and Lois (Alice Lee) intervene, uncovering a chilling secret behind a demolished wall.

Amanda Waller has been conducting inhumane experiments on civilians under General Lane’s oversight, aiming to transform them into weapons similar to Livewire (Zehra Fazal). However, the chances of survival for these subjects are slim. The action intensifies as Task Force X arrives, and Superman engages in a fierce duel with Atomic Skull, while General Lane and Lois attempt a daring rescue of the captives.

What to Anticipate in Season 2 of ‘My Adventures with Superman’?

Season 1 carefully avoided using the more iconic villains from the Superman universe, opting for a fresher approach. In contrast, Season 2 ups the ante with a broader array of recognizable supervillains. Notable additions include the cunning Lex Luthor (Max Mittelman), the destructive alien supercomputer Brainiac (Michael Emerson), and potentially a villainous Kryptonian. Additionally, this season introduces Superman’s cousin, Kar Zor-El—better known as Supergirl—as she makes her exciting series debut.
